I bought an RPi5 in a Canakit a long time ago. Finally getting around to use it with a Pironman 5. Canna kit comes with Raspberry Pi boot and os software already installed on the micro card. I should be able to use that to boot up the Pi and THEN copy over to an NVMe. I don’t need to first install the Raspberry Pi imager and copy an OS. True or false?

Thank you

You’re absolutely right. However, could you let us know what version of the operating system you have installed on your SD card? It seems you’ve installed some additional software on it, correct?

We can’t guarantee that the software you’ve installed won’t conflict with the Pironman 5 case’s own software. That’s why we still recommend performing a fresh installation of the system, and then installing our dedicated Pironman 5 software. This is the surest way to get all the case’s features working properly.
